Toyota Touts Large Contributions to Indiana’s Economy
Toyota Motor Manufacturing Indiana Inc. says a new study from a national automotive organization suggests the automaker directly and indirectly supported about 27,500 jobs in Indiana as of 2015. The report from the Center for Automotive Research also shows direct employees in Indiana accounted for $1.6 billion in payroll. The study suggests, in 2015, about one out of every 100 workers in Indiana was employed at least in part as a result of Toyota manufacturing, sales, logistics or support operations.
